Why Internship Opportunities Matter in Data Analytics
This part gets overlooked all the time.
Many beginners assume the certification itself is enough. Sometimes it helps, sure. But recruiters today usually want evidence that you can actually apply analytics skills in practical situations.
Internships help bridge that gap.
Instead of only learning theory, you start working with:
- Real dashboards
- Messy datasets
- Business KPIs
- SQL databases
- Reporting workflows
- Stakeholder requests
That experience changes how confidently you speak in interviews too.
I’ve seen candidates with smaller portfolios outperform applicants with multiple certifications simply because they could explain practical project work clearly.

Why Internship-Based Learning Helps So Much
There’s something different about working on real projects.
You stop thinking like a student and start thinking like an analyst.
For example, during internships learners often encounter:
- Incomplete datasets
- Confusing business requirements
- Dashboard performance issues
- Reporting delays
- Stakeholder revisions
Those experiences teach practical problem-solving that tutorials rarely cover properly.

Common Mistakes Learners Make
This happens pretty frequently.
Choosing theory-heavy courses
Watching videos alone rarely prepares someone for actual analytics work.
Ignoring portfolio building
Your projects often matter more than your certificate.
Learning outdated tools
Some courses still rely on old workflows no longer used widely in industry.
Avoiding internship opportunities
Practical exposure dramatically improves interview performance and confidence.
How to Choose the Right Program
Before joining any data analytics certificate online program, check whether it includes:
Internship or Capstone Projects
Hands-on experience matters enormously.
Live Mentorship
Instructor guidance becomes valuable when projects become complex.
Updated Curriculum
Tools and analytics workflows evolve quickly.
Career Support
Resume reviews and mock interviews help more than many people expect.
Portfolio Development
Employers increasingly ask for project samples during hiring.

FAQs
Do online data analytics courses include internships?
Some do, especially career-focused programs. Always check whether the internship involves real projects or only simulated assignments.
Is an Online data analytics certificate enough to get hired?
It helps, but employers usually prefer candidates with projects, portfolios, and practical internship experience.
Which tools should a beginner analytics student learn first?
SQL, Excel, Power BI, and Tableau are still among the most in-demand tools in 2026.
Are internship-based analytics programs worth it?
Yes. Practical experience significantly improves confidence, portfolio quality, and interview readiness.
How long does a Data Analytics course online usually take?
Most structured programs take between 4–9 months depending on learning pace and project depth.
